use did::did_details::DidDetails;
use frame_support::ensure;
use frame_system::pallet_prelude::BlockNumberFor;
use kilt_dip_primitives::RevealedWeb3Name;
use pallet_did_lookup::linkable_account::LinkableAccountId;
use pallet_dip_provider::traits::IdentityProvider;
use parity_scale_codec::{Decode, Encode};
use scale_info::TypeInfo;
use sp_core::ConstU32;
use sp_runtime::{BoundedVec, SaturatedConversion};
use sp_std::{fmt::Debug, vec::Vec};

#[cfg(feature = "runtime-benchmarks")]
use kilt_support::{benchmark::IdentityContext, traits::GetWorstCase};

#[cfg(test)]
mod tests;

#[derive(Encode, Decode, TypeInfo, Debug, PartialEq, Eq)]
pub enum LinkedDidInfoProviderError {
	DidNotFound,
	DidDeleted,
	TooManyLinkedAccounts,
	Internal,
}

impl From<LinkedDidInfoProviderError> for u16 {
	fn from(value: LinkedDidInfoProviderError) -> Self {
		match value {
			// DO NOT USE 0
			// Errors of different sub-parts are separated by a `u8::MAX`.
			// A value of 0 would make it confusing whether it's the previous sub-part error (u8::MAX)
			// or the new sub-part error (u8::MAX + 0).
			LinkedDidInfoProviderError::DidNotFound => 1,
			LinkedDidInfoProviderError::DidDeleted => 2,
			LinkedDidInfoProviderError::TooManyLinkedAccounts => 3,
			LinkedDidInfoProviderError::Internal => u16::MAX,
		}
	}
}

pub type Web3OwnershipOf<Runtime> =
	RevealedWeb3Name<<Runtime as pallet_web3_names::Config>::Web3Name, BlockNumberFor<Runtime>>;

/// Identity information related to a KILT DID relevant for cross-chain
/// transactions via the DIP protocol.
#[derive(Debug, Clone, PartialEq)]
pub struct LinkedDidInfoOf<Runtime, const MAX_LINKED_ACCOUNTS: u32>
where
	Runtime: did::Config + pallet_web3_names::Config,
{
	/// The DID Document of the subject.
	pub did_details: DidDetails<Runtime>,
	/// The optional web3name details linked to the subject.
	pub web3_name_details: Option<Web3OwnershipOf<Runtime>>,
	/// The list of accounts the subject has previously linked via the linking
	/// pallet.
	pub linked_accounts: BoundedVec<LinkableAccountId, ConstU32<MAX_LINKED_ACCOUNTS>>,
}

const LOG_TARGET: &str = "dip::provider::LinkedDidInfoProvider";

/// Type implementing the [`IdentityProvider`] trait which is responsible for
/// collecting the DID information relevant for DIP cross-chain transactions by
/// interacting with the different pallets involved.
pub struct LinkedDidInfoProvider<const MAX_LINKED_ACCOUNTS: u32>;

impl<Runtime, const MAX_LINKED_ACCOUNTS: u32> IdentityProvider<Runtime> for LinkedDidInfoProvider<MAX_LINKED_ACCOUNTS>
where
	Runtime: did::Config<DidIdentifier = <Runtime as pallet_dip_provider::Config>::Identifier>
		+ pallet_web3_names::Config<Web3NameOwner = <Runtime as pallet_dip_provider::Config>::Identifier>
		+ pallet_did_lookup::Config<DidIdentifier = <Runtime as pallet_dip_provider::Config>::Identifier>
		+ pallet_dip_provider::Config,
{
	type Error = LinkedDidInfoProviderError;
	type Success = LinkedDidInfoOf<Runtime, MAX_LINKED_ACCOUNTS>;

	fn retrieve(identifier: &Runtime::Identifier) -> Result<Self::Success, Self::Error> {
		ensure!(
			did::Pallet::<Runtime>::get_deleted_did(identifier).is_none(),
			LinkedDidInfoProviderError::DidDeleted,
		);
		let did_details = did::Pallet::<Runtime>::get_did(identifier).ok_or(LinkedDidInfoProviderError::DidNotFound)?;

		let web3_name_details = retrieve_w3n::<Runtime>(identifier)?;

		let linked_accounts = retrieve_linked_accounts::<Runtime, MAX_LINKED_ACCOUNTS>(identifier)?;

		Ok(LinkedDidInfoOf {
			did_details,
			web3_name_details,
			linked_accounts,
		})
	}
}

fn retrieve_w3n<Runtime>(
	identifier: &Runtime::Identifier,
) -> Result<Option<Web3OwnershipOf<Runtime>>, LinkedDidInfoProviderError>
where
	Runtime: did::Config<DidIdentifier = <Runtime as pallet_dip_provider::Config>::Identifier>
		+ pallet_web3_names::Config<Web3NameOwner = <Runtime as pallet_dip_provider::Config>::Identifier>
		+ pallet_dip_provider::Config,
{
	let Some(web3_name) = pallet_web3_names::Pallet::<Runtime>::names(identifier) else {
		return Ok(None);
	};

	let ownership = pallet_web3_names::Pallet::<Runtime>::owner(&web3_name).ok_or_else(|| {
		log::error!(
			target: LOG_TARGET,
			"Inconsistent reverse map pallet_web3_names::owner(web3_name). Cannot find owner for web3name {:#?}",
			web3_name
		);
		LinkedDidInfoProviderError::Internal
	})?;

	Ok(Some(Web3OwnershipOf::<Runtime> {
		web3_name,
		claimed_at: ownership.claimed_at,
	}))
}

fn retrieve_linked_accounts<Runtime, const MAX_LINKED_ACCOUNTS: u32>(
	identifier: &Runtime::Identifier,
) -> Result<BoundedVec<LinkableAccountId, ConstU32<MAX_LINKED_ACCOUNTS>>, LinkedDidInfoProviderError>
where
	Runtime: did::Config<DidIdentifier = <Runtime as pallet_dip_provider::Config>::Identifier>
		+ pallet_did_lookup::Config<DidIdentifier = <Runtime as pallet_dip_provider::Config>::Identifier>
		+ pallet_dip_provider::Config,
{
	// Check if the user has too many linked accounts. If they have more than
	// [MAX_LINKED_ACCOUNTS], we throw an error.
	let are_linked_accounts_within_limit = pallet_did_lookup::ConnectedAccounts::<Runtime>::iter_key_prefix(identifier)
		.nth(MAX_LINKED_ACCOUNTS.saturated_into())
		.is_none();

	ensure!(
		are_linked_accounts_within_limit,
		LinkedDidInfoProviderError::TooManyLinkedAccounts
	);

	pallet_did_lookup::ConnectedAccounts::<Runtime>::iter_key_prefix(identifier)
		.take(MAX_LINKED_ACCOUNTS.saturated_into())
		.collect::<Vec<_>>()
		.try_into()
		// Should never happen since we checked above.
		.map_err(|_| LinkedDidInfoProviderError::TooManyLinkedAccounts)
}
